Epson printers are known for their reliability and high-quality printing performance. However, like any other printer, they can encounter issues that require maintenance and troubleshooting. One common problem faced by Epson printer users is the "Service Required" or "Error" message, which indicates that the printer's ink pad is full and needs to be replaced or cleaned. This is where the Epson L382 Adjustment Program comes in – a software tool designed to reset the printer's ink pad and resolve various error messages.
